..Title Authorizing the Philadelphia Land Bank to dispose of certain properties located in the Fifth Councilmanic District in accordance with the terms of Chapter 16-700 of The Philadelphia Code. ..Body WHEREAS, Section 16-707 of The Philadelphia Code authorizes the Philadelphia Land Bank ("Land Bank") to convey, exchange, sell, transfer, lease, grant or mortgage interests in real property of the Land Bank, subject to approval of the Vacant Property Review Committee and resolution by City Council, and subject further to certain stated terms and conditions; and WHEREAS, The Vacant Property Review Committee at its public meeting held on February 14, 2017 approved the transfer of the properties identified in attached Exhibit "A" pursuant to Chapter 16-700 of The Philadelphia Code; now, therefore, be it RESOLVED, BY TH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F PHILADELPHIA, AS FOLLOWS SECTION 1. The Philadelphia Land Bank is hereby authorized to transfer title to properties identified in attached Exhibit "A" pursuant to Chapter 16-700 of The Philadelphia Code and Act 153 of 2012, 68 Pa. C.S.A. § 2101, et seq. EXHIBIT "A" 138 W. Thompson Street ..End 2
